Monday, 23 June, 2025 was International Women in Engineering Day (INWED) 2025, a global celebration to highlight the work of women engineers and raise the profile of careers in engineering for women and girls everywhere.

At TWI, we celebrated the day by holding an informal gathering with tea, cake and conversation at our headquarters near Cambridge. This provided us with an opportunity to honour the contributions and future of women in engineering at TWI and around the world.

As well as offering an opportunity to reflect on our progress, recognise achievements and inspire future change, the gathering offered a great opportunity to meet with fellow colleagues.

TWI’s Tipper Group Chair, Samantha Thomas said, “It was good to see the support for INWED 2025, with a good range of staff from different functions attending the gathering, of which one-third were men. It provided us a great opportunity for informal conversations about our work and careers – as well as cake!”

INWED aligns closely with our ongoing commitment to equality, diversity and inclusion and serves as a reminder of the importance of creating an environment where all voices and talents are recognised and valued.

Celebrating the work and progress of women in engineering not only strengthens our community and provides valuable insights, ideas and viewpoints, but also helps inspire the next generation of innovators.
